深入了解clash的作用与使用技巧

引言

在现代网络环境下,随着网络屏蔽和限制日益严重,clash作为一款开源的代理工具,逐渐受到大家的欢迎。对于许多用户而言,clash不仅是一个工具,更是突破网络限制、加快网速的解决方案。本文将详细阐述clash的作用、配置方法以及使用实践,帮助大家更好地运用这一工具。

什么是clash?

Clash 是一个基于规则的代理工具,可以有效地处理网络请求,具有广泛的可配置性和灵活的网络代理设置。它支持多种代理协议,如 HTTPHTTPSSOCKS5 等,且通过 YAML 文件进行配置,因此非常适合开发者与高级用户。

clash的基本功能

  • Clash具有多种核心功能:*
    • 请求转发:根据不同的规则选择不同的代理,如科学上网等。
    • 流量负载均衡:可以根据特定的算法来选择监控的服务器,提高网络的稳定性。
    • 流量过滤:根据设定的规则自动拦截或允许特定的网络流量。
    • DNS 劫持: 支持 DNS 解析,通过自定义域名设置来加快访问速度。

clash的安装与配置

安装指南

在安装clash之前,需要确保计算机系统已安装适配的依赖环境。一般而言,可通过以下步骤安装:

  1. 打开 Clash GitHub 页面
  2. 下载适合自身平台的可执行文件,例如 Windows、macOS 或 Linux。
  3. 解压下载的文件并找到可执行的程序。
  4. 在命令行中启动 clash

配置文件

clash 的配置文件格式为 YAML,用户可以根据需求自行编写或参考以下模板: yaml port: 7890 socks-port: 7891 allow-lan: true tproxy: enable: true rules: – DOMAIN-SUFFIX,example.com,DIRECT – GEOIP,CN,DIRECT – MATCH,Proxy

general: log-level: info settings: ipv6: false

主要参数说明

  • port: HTTP 代理端口。
  • socks-port: SOCKS 代理端口。
  • allow-lan: 是否允许局域网连接。

规则配置

规则是 clash 最重要的组成部分。用户可根据具体需要添加不同的规则。

  • DOMAIN-SUFFIX: 按后缀规则匹配,访问.example.com将走直连。
  • GEOIP: 根据 IP 段选择代理,根据地理定位进行处理。

使用clash的技巧

连接君

通过 clash 的命令行工具,可以轻松建立矗321062网连接。

  • 启动「clash -d ../config」可初始化配置目录。
  • 使用「clash -f path_to_conf.yaml」指定配置文件。

调试与网络监控

用户可以设定不同的 log-level,以便在系统出现问题时进行调试。同时,clash 提供 UI 界面,方便进行实时网络监控。

使用与国家/地区选择

根据地理位置,选用的代理也会有所不同。部分软件具备按区域自动切换服务能力,例如通过分流(routing)规则控制哪个国家使用哪个代理。

常见问题解答 (FAQ)

1. clash能否同时处理多个配置文件?

是的,您可以通过合并不同的 YAML 文件,达到多配置并存的效果。此外,您可以设置不同的代理组,在不同情况下快速切换。

2. 如何优化我的clash使用体验?

使用èron.dt.ROTA-速运代理基本组,达到更独特流量分配功能! 麋鹿、五指之拥、Dungeon源 vault中的邀请采用不同供应商达到优化目标。

3. clash是否支持跨平台使用?

是的,clash 支持在多个操作系统上运行,包括 Windows、macOS、Linux,以及在安卓和 iOS 设备上也有特定版本可供使用。

结语

总之,clash是一个强大且灵活的代理工具,它可以帮助用户顺利完成各种网络任务。无论是网络优化,SOCKS代理设置,还是流量控制,clash都能为您提供助力。希望本文可以帮助用户更好地掌握clash的功能,体验更流畅的网络环境。

正文完
 0